
The Queen's grandson Peter Phillips married the wonderfully-named Autumn Kelly in a ceremony at St George's Chapel, Windsor Castle on Saturday. The couple had raised some royal eyebrows earlier in the year when they
sold their story to Hello for a reported £500,000 but it was all smiles at the weekend as Princess Anne's son and his Canadian partner tied the knot. The
Queen and Prince Philip, Prince Charles and Camilla, and the groom's sister Zara Phillips (who got a
kiss from her cousin) were at the ceremony, as were Princess Beatrice (who
channelled SJP with her butterfly fascinator!) and
Princess Eugenie (with her more reserved headgear).
